Abstract

A rigorous expression for electromagnetic beam wave scattering by arbitrary conducting and dielectric scatterers is presented in a simple form using the Fourier transform. As numerical models, the B.E.M. and the multiple cylinders method (M.C.M., circular cylindrical model) for the conducting and dielectric rectangular cylinders are used. Scattering patterns and near field distributions are also illustrated. A comparison between the two methods is made.
